Porównanie darmowych systemów CMS: WordPress, Joomla, Typo3

Porównanie darmowych systemów CMS: WordPress, Joomla i Typo3 oferują różne korzyści pod względem łatwości obsługi, skalowalności i funkcji bezpieczeństwa. Zastosowanie właściwego Systemy CMS określa nie tylko wydajność strony internetowej, ale także jej łatwość utrzymania, potencjał SEO i długoterminową elastyczność.

Punkty centralne

  • WordPress jest idealny dla małych i średnich witryn internetowych i wyróżnia się łatwością obsługi.
  • Joomla oferuje elastyczność dla projektów społecznościowych i integruje zaawansowane funkcje, takie jak wielojęzyczność.
  • Typo3 jest przeznaczony dla dużych witryn korporacyjnych o wysokim poziomie bezpieczeństwa i szczegółowym zarządzaniu uprawnieniami.
  • Rozszerzenia odgrywają kluczową rolę w dostosowywaniu wszystkich trzech systemów.
  • Skalowalność Należy zauważyć, że nie każdy system rozwija się efektywnie wraz z projektem.

WordPress - łatwy start i elastyczność w rozbudowie

WordPress jest wiodącym systemem CMS na świecie nie bez powodu. Jego prosta konfiguracja i intuicyjny interfejs sprawiają, że jest to pierwszy wybór dla początkujących. Firmy z łatwą w zarządzaniu strukturą witryny również korzystają z dużego wyboru darmowych i płatnych wtyczek. Wystarczy jedno kliknięcie, aby zintegrować nowe funkcje - od narzędzi SEO po rozszerzenia e-commerce.

Różnorodność dosłownie woła o niestandardowe rozwiązania. Ale właśnie tutaj czai się ryzyko: Nieaktualne wtyczki mogą prowadzić do luk w zabezpieczeniach. Dlatego zawsze upewniam się, że używam tylko aktywnie utrzymywanych rozszerzeń i planuję regularne aktualizacje.

Kolejna zaleta: ogromna społeczność. Niezależnie od tematu - pomoc można zwykle szybko znaleźć na forum lub w filmach instruktażowych. W przypadku prostych stron internetowych uważam, że WordPress jest szybkim punktem wyjścia ze strategicznym potencjałem.

Ponadto, WordPress jest rozwiązaniem dla wielu deweloperów i freelancerów, którzy chcą szybko tworzyć wykonalne strony internetowe lub prototypy. Szybkie wdrożenie, duża liczba dostawców usług hostingowych i nieskończona liczba motywów umożliwiają realizację szerokiej gamy witryn branżowych. Jednak WordPress nie zawsze rozwija się organicznie, jeśli projekt staje się bardzo duży. Wymagane jest tutaj staranne zaplanowanie struktury danych, aby zapewnić, że wydajność pozostanie akceptowalna nawet przy dalszym wzroście. Zwłaszcza w przypadku bardzo dużego katalogu produktów lub złożonej sieci blogów (multisite) warto przyjrzeć się, czy WordPress rzeczywiście stanowi najlepszą podstawę - czy też bardziej odpowiedni jest system o innej strukturze.

Joomla - Strukturalny design łączy się z elastycznością

Jeśli chcesz zorganizować nieco więcej treści lub dodać funkcje, takie jak portale członkowskie, treści wielojęzyczne lub fora, powinieneś przyjrzeć się Joomla. Osobiście uważam, że Joomla jest przekonująca, jeśli chodzi o bardziej ustrukturyzowane strony internetowe z wieloma kategoriami treści. CMS posiada zintegrowane grupy użytkowników, kategorie artykułów i moduły - co upraszcza tworzenie ustrukturyzowanych treści.

Interfejs użytkownika jest nieco bardziej techniczny niż WordPress. Z drugiej strony od samego początku otrzymujesz funkcje, które w innych systemach muszą być zintegrowane za pomocą rozszerzeń. Szczególnie udana jest natywna obsługa wielu języków - bez dodatkowych modułów.

Jedną z wad jest mniejsza liczba rozszerzeń i szablonów w porównaniu do WordPressa. Czasami znalezienie odpowiedniej wtyczki, która działa stabilnie i spełnia wymagania, zajmuje trochę czasu. Niemniej jednak Joomla pozostaje niezawodnym narzędziem dla bardziej wymagających, ale wciąż średniej wielkości stron internetowych.

Często postrzegam Joomla jako solidne rozwiązanie dla stowarzyszeń, organizacji non-profit lub stron internetowych skupiających się na społeczności. Można bardzo dobrze zorganizować prawa członków i użytkowników oraz korzystać na przykład ze zintegrowanego forum, blogów lub kalendarzy. Chociaż krzywa uczenia się jest wyższa niż w przypadku WordPressa, jasno zorganizowane typy treści oznaczają, że nawet większe witryny pozostają łatwe w zarządzaniu. Kolejną zaletą są długoterminowe cykle wydawnicze i stabilne aktualizacje: Joomla opiera się na ciągłym rozwoju, co pozwala projektom "wytrzymać" przez długi czas bez konieczności instalowania aktualizacji co dwa tygodnie.

Typo3 - Profesjonalne rozwiązanie dla dużych projektów

Typo3 jest przeznaczony dla witryn internetowych, które mają wiele stron, grup użytkowników i indywidualnych logik biznesowych. Osobiście używam Typo3, jeśli chodzi o wysoce skalowalne platformy i systemy integracyjne - na przykład połączone z intranetami, interfejsami CRM lub złożonymi przepływami pracy.

Konfiguracja zajmuje trochę czasu, ale możliwości są imponujące. Szczegółowo konfigurowalny model uprawnień i ról zapewnia, że nawet duże zespoły mają przypisane precyzyjne role. CMS pozwala na bardzo wyraźne oddzielenie przepływu pracy back-end od wyjścia front-end.

Każdy, kto korzysta z Typo3, powinien posiadać wiedzę techniczną lub polegać na profesjonalnych programistach. W zamian, system jest stabilny, bezpieczny i może być rozbudowywany niemal w nieskończoność - poprzez rozszerzenia lub niestandardowe moduły.

Typo3 jest również powszechne w wielu firmach, ponieważ wewnętrzne wymagania IT można stosunkowo łatwo zintegrować. Niezależnie od tego, czy chodzi o rozwiązania pojedynczego logowania, czy złożone uprawnienia - Typo3 można dostosować bardzo szczegółowo. Z mojego doświadczenia wynika, że system ten jest szczególnie opłacalny, jeśli dążysz do stworzenia swego rodzaju "cyfrowej platformy doświadczeń" w celu integracji nie tylko treści, ale także aplikacji lub baz danych. Stabilność jest główną zaletą: po prawidłowym skonfigurowaniu Typo3 może być używany przez lata bez konieczności zasadniczego przełączania się na nowy system.

Bezpośrednie porównanie wybranych funkcji

Różnice między WordPress, Joomla i Typo3 można wyraźnie zobaczyć w porównaniu kluczowych funkcji:

KryteriumWordPressJoomlaTypo3
Przyjazność dla użytkownikaBardzo wysokiŚredniŚredni
ElastycznośćWysokiWysokiBardzo wysoki
BezpieczeństwoŚredniWysokiBardzo wysoki
RozszerzeniaZróżnicowanyMniej niż WPZarządzalny
SkalowalnośćŚredniŚredniBardzo wysoki

Czas ładowania i wydajność w codziennym życiu

Szybki czas ładowania zwiększa zadowolenie użytkowników i poprawia pozycję w wyszukiwarkach. WordPress osiąga stabilne czasy ładowania z odpowiednią wtyczką buforującą, ale wpada w kłopoty z kilkuset podstronami. Joomla działa solidnie - zwłaszcza z uporządkowaną strukturą treści. Typo3 wyróżnia się pod tym względem: po prawidłowym skonfigurowaniu CMS zapewnia krótkie czasy ładowania nawet przy rozbudowanych bazach danych.

Niemniej jednak, konfiguracja serwera odgrywa decydującą rolę dla wszystkich trzech systemów. Nowoczesne wersje PHP, baza SSD i CDN pomagają zmaksymalizować potencjał czasu ładowania WordPressa.

Oprócz czystego buforowania, motywy lub szablony i ich jakość kodu również odgrywają ważną rolę. Zagmatwany, przestarzały szablon zauważalnie spowolni każdy system. Dlatego zawsze zalecam korzystanie z odchudzonych motywów i zwracanie uwagi na prawidłową strukturę kodu. Jeśli na przykład operatorzy stron internetowych używają wielu skryptów od zewnętrznych dostawców, czasy ładowania mogą szybko wzrosnąć, szczególnie w przypadku witryn WordPress. Joomla i Typo3 pozwalają na ściśle modułową integrację, która często może lepiej kontrolować ładowanie zewnętrznych zasobów. Ostatecznie jednak to połączenie konfiguracji systemu i wydajności hostingu decyduje o tym, czy strona ładuje się szybko, czy nie.

Bezpieczeństwo i konserwacja w porównaniu

Każdy, kto zarządza danymi wrażliwymi lub musi pracować zgodnie z RODO, powinien polegać na System CMS z wysokim poziomem bezpieczeństwa. Typo3 ma tutaj największy nacisk. Regularne aktualizacje, przejrzyste poprawki bezpieczeństwa i ścisłe zarządzanie użytkownikami sprawiają, że jest on szczególnie godny zaufania.

Joomla również cieszy się dobrą reputacją, jeśli chodzi o bezpieczeństwo. WordPress oferuje solidne podstawowe zabezpieczenia, ale wymaga regularnej konserwacji ode mnie jako operatora. Przestarzałe wtyczki niosą ze sobą ryzyko - polecam automatyczne wtyczki bezpieczeństwa, takie jak Wordfence.

Dodatkowym aspektem, który staje się coraz ważniejszy, jest uwierzytelnianie dwuskładnikowe (2FA). WordPress obsługuje je za pomocą wtyczek, podczas gdy Joomla i Typo3 oferują wbudowane lub łatwe do rozszerzenia rozwiązania. Opłaca się zabezpieczyć dostęp za pomocą 2FA, aby utrudnić ataki siłowe. Przydatne może być również skonfigurowanie ograniczeń IP dla zaplecza lub przeprowadzanie regularnych skanów bezpieczeństwa. Dobra koncepcja bezpieczeństwa opiera się nie tylko na CMS: konfiguracja serwera i środowisko hostingowe również odgrywają ważną rolę. Niebezpieczny złośliwy kod można często zablokować na poziomie hosta, zanim jeszcze dotrze do instalacji CMS.

Wielojęzyczność i projekty międzynarodowe

Jeśli chodzi o wielojęzyczne strony internetowe, mam najlepsze doświadczenia z Joomla. Oferuje ona natywną integrację, podczas gdy w przypadku WordPressa trzeba korzystać z zewnętrznych wtyczek - takich jak WPML lub Polylang. Typo3 również natywnie obsługuje wielojęzyczność, ale jego konfiguracja jest bardziej wymagająca pod względem technicznym. Joomla i Typo3 są zatem często lepiej przygotowane do profesjonalnych, międzynarodowych stron internetowych.

Interesujące jest również to, że Joomla zapewnia "po wyjęciu z pudełka" funkcje, które standaryzują pliki językowe. Oznacza to, że nie musisz zadawać sobie trudu doposażania wtyczki lub modułu dla każdego pakietu językowego. Dobra organizacja struktury treści jest niezbędna, szczególnie w przypadku projektów z więcej niż dwoma językami. W złożonych instalacjach Typo3 można tworzyć rozbudowane drzewa językowe, a nawet definiować różne strony startowe dla każdego kraju. Na przykład, strony korporacyjne mogą być obsługiwane na poziomie globalnym, podczas gdy każdy oddział musi tylko utrzymywać lub rozwijać własną sekcję. Warto wiedzieć: Zwiększa to jeszcze bardziej złożoność Typo3 - należy więc wcześniej wyjaśnić, jak duży będzie międzynarodowy projekt i czy wysiłek ten będzie opłacalny w dłuższej perspektywie.

Rozszerzalne motywy i opcje projektowania

Wybór odpowiedniego motywu lub szablonu jest kluczową kwestią dla ogólnego wrażenia strony internetowej. WordPress oferuje szeroką gamę darmowych i premium motywów, które można bardzo szybko zainstalować. Ułatwia to zwłaszcza początkującym użytkownikom uzyskanie profesjonalnego układu w bardzo krótkim czasie. Dzięki narzędziu do dostosowywania motywów w WordPressie, można dość intuicyjnie dostosować kolorystykę, logo i podstawowe szczegóły układu.

W przypadku Joomla i Typo3 mniej mówi się o "motywach", ale podstawowa zasada jest podobna: tutaj również szablon projektu określa, jak treść ostatecznie wygląda w interfejsie użytkownika. Joomla oferuje wybór szablonów, z których część jest darmowa, a część płatna. Jednak rynek jest znacznie mniejszy niż w przypadku WordPressa, co może utrudniać znalezienie dokładnie odpowiedniego projektu. Z drugiej strony, Typo3 jest bardzo często w pełni spersonalizowany: Ci, którzy decydują się na własny układ, zazwyczaj współpracują z agencjami lub programistami, którzy dostosowują szablon do ostatniego szczegółu. Jest to bardziej czasochłonne, ale pozwala na dosłownie nieograniczoną swobodę projektowania - w tym bardzo szczegółowe specyfikacje projektu korporacyjnego.

Podsumowując, można powiedzieć, że proste motywy WordPress mogą być używane w ciągu kilku sekund, podczas gdy Joomla i Typo3 mogą być używane z gotowymi szablonami, ale często wymagają więcej wysiłku przy wprowadzaniu poprawek i szczegółowych dostosowań. W przypadku szczególnie wyrafinowanych witryn korporacyjnych, które muszą być zgodne ze ścisłymi specyfikacjami dotyczącymi marki i układu, warto opracować własny szablon dla Joomla lub Typo3.

Potencjał SEO i optymalizacja pod kątem wyszukiwarek

Jeśli chodzi o SEO (optymalizację pod kątem wyszukiwarek), wszystkie trzy systemy mają swoje mocne strony. WordPress błyszczy dzięki wtyczkom takim jak Yoast SEO lub Rank Math, które ułatwiają początkującym przygotowanie tekstów w sposób przyjazny dla wyszukiwarek dzięki systemowi sygnalizacji świetlnej i analizom na żywo. Joomla jest standardowo wyposażona w niektóre funkcje SEO, takie jak mówiące adresy URL i zarządzanie metadanymi, które można szybko aktywować. Typo3 oferuje również zaawansowane opcje utrzymywania metadanych, konfigurowania przekierowań lub używania tagów kanonicznych - jednak doświadczenie pokazuje, że opcje te wymagają większej wiedzy technicznej podczas początkowej konfiguracji.

Siłą dobrej strategii SEO jest jednak nie tylko sam CMS, ale także stojąca za nim praktyka optymalizacji. Jeśli uporządkujesz swoje treści i skupisz się na odpowiednich słowach kluczowych, będziesz w stanie osiągnąć dobre rankingi w każdym z trzech systemów. Zaletą WordPressa jest duży wybór samouczków i wtyczek, które ułatwiają rozpoczęcie pracy. Użytkownicy Joomla czerpią korzyści ze stosunkowo przejrzystej struktury, podczas gdy użytkownicy Typo3 korzystają przede wszystkim ze stabilności technicznej i możliwości tworzenia złożonych struktur adresów URL. Jeśli na przykład planujesz wielopoziomowe struktury kategorii z tysiącami artykułów, Typo3 nie jest w żaden sposób gorszy pod względem potencjału SEO - pod warunkiem, że konfiguracja jest prawidłowa, a dane wprowadzone poprawnie.

Aktualizacje i migracje

Prędzej czy później należy dokonać aktualizacji, czy to ze starej do nowej wersji CMS, czy nawet przełączając się między systemami. Aktualizacje WordPressa są zazwyczaj stosunkowo proste, o ile motywy i wtyczki pozostają kompatybilne. W przypadku Joomla istnieją regularne ścieżki aktualizacji z jednej głównej wersji do następnej, które zwykle działają płynnie, o ile zwracasz uwagę na oficjalną dokumentację. Typo3 realizuje strategię LTS (Long Term Support), co oznacza przewidywalne i długoterminowe wsparcie wersji. Dojrzały projekt, który działa ze stabilną wersją LTS, może być obsługiwany przez kilka lat bez większej zmiany wersji.

Narzędzia i skrypty migracyjne mogą pomóc w zmianie systemu, na przykład z Joomla na WordPress lub z WordPress na Typo3. Doświadczenie pokazuje jednak, że w tym przypadku zawsze wymagany jest ręczny wysiłek, zwłaszcza jeśli w grę wchodzą złożone struktury danych, uprawnienia użytkowników lub niestandardowe wtyczki. Dokładna wstępna analiza bieżącej instalacji, uruchomienie testowe w środowisku przejściowym i rozważenie struktur bazy danych są niezbędne, aby upewnić się, że nic nie zostanie utracone. W związku z tym zaleca się rozważenie, jak zmienny powinien być CMS na początku projektu i jakie potencjalne dodatkowe koszty mogą wyniknąć z późniejszej zmiany.

Wsparcie decyzyjne dla właściwego systemu CMS

Właściwy wybór zależy w dużej mierze od zamierzonego zastosowania. Jeśli koncentrujesz się na łatwości obsługi i szybkości podczas konfiguracji, najlepszym wyborem będzie WordPress wybrane narzędzie. W przypadku ustrukturyzowanych prezentacji o zasięgu międzynarodowym rozważam Joomla dla lepszej opcji. Z drugiej strony, jeśli chcesz zarządzać dużymi projektami w sposób zrównoważony, to Typo3 szczególnie dobrze - nawet jeśli wymaga to wyższego poziomu technicznego.

Często zalecam małym firmom rozpoczęcie od WordPressa. Z kolei średnim firmom z międzynarodowymi grupami docelowymi polecam Joomlę, a w przypadku rozwiązań korporacyjnych trudno jest obejść Typo3.

Jednocześnie należy zawsze mieć oko na to, czy CMS będzie nadal spełniał wymagania za pięć lat. Mały blog lub strona firmowa mogą wspaniale się rozwijać dzięki WordPressowi, o ile zwrócisz uwagę na wystarczającą optymalizację wydajności. Jeśli jednak jesteś pewien, że z czasem będziesz tworzyć setki, a nawet tysiące stron treści i planujesz wielojęzyczny portal, Joomla i Typo3 wydają się być bardziej solidne. Możliwość dostosowania, na przykład pod względem modeli danych i zarządzania prawami, jest ważnym czynnikiem, szczególnie w przypadku wymagających projektów. Kwestia tego, jak szybko redaktorzy muszą opanować system, również odgrywa ważną rolę w praktyce. Każde dodatkowe kliknięcie może powodować frustrację - WordPress często zdobywa tutaj punkty w przypadku początkujących, stażystów lub autorów gościnnych, ponieważ zapoznanie się z nim jest zwykle znacznie łatwiejsze.

Przemyślenia końcowe

Ostatecznie nie ma jednego uniwersalnego systemu CMS. Wymagania dotyczące strony internetowej, procesów wewnętrznych i integracji z innymi systemami różnią się w zależności od projektu. Jeśli potrzebujesz szybkiego startu i masz niewielką wiedzę techniczną, WordPress jest bardzo dobrym wyborem. Joomla to świetny wybór dla ambitnych portali, które wymagają większej struktury i wielojęzyczności od samego początku. A jeśli chcesz osiągnąć poziom korporacyjny, nie ma prawie żadnego sposobu na obejście Typo3. Ważne jest, aby mieć jasność co do długoterminowych wymagań. Wówczas nie tylko wydajność będzie zadowalająca, ale także utrzymanie i skalowalność pozostaną na właściwym torze.

Artykuły bieżące